Maria Nesterova is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Oncology and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Maria Nesterova has authored 67 papers receiving a total of 2.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 46 papers in Molecular Biology, 26 papers in Oncology and 22 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in Maria Nesterova’s work include Cardiac tumors and thrombi (20 papers), Peptidase Inhibition and Analysis (18 papers) and Phosphodiesterase function and regulation (8 papers). Maria Nesterova is often cited by papers focused on Cardiac tumors and thrombi (20 papers), Peptidase Inhibition and Analysis (18 papers) and Phosphodiesterase function and regulation (8 papers). Maria Nesterova collaborates with scholars based in United States, France and Brazil. Maria Nesterova's co-authors include Yoon S. Cho‐Chung, Constantine A. Stratakis, Anélia Horvath, Rakesh Srivastava, Stanley J. Korsmeyer, Aparna R. Srivastava, Dan L. Longo, Yun Gyu Park, Eirini I. Bimpaki and Chris Cheadle and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Nature Medicine.
